Taoiseach Simon Harris has defended the planned evaluation of the State's response to the Covid-19 pandemic. Speaking this morning Mr Harris said it was important to establish what went well, and what did not.

Opposition parties and patient campaigners have expressed concern that the evaluation will have no legal powers. Sinn Féin leader Mary Lou McDonald criticised what she called the Government's "late-in-the-day and weak" review of its pandemic response.

In a statement she said that powers of compellability may be needed to get closure and transparency for the many bereaved families. "What the Government is proposing does not have the confidence of many bereaved families.

They need to know that this will not be a whitewash. "It is essential that the Covid review is independent and empowered to establish what happened.
